#4e56f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e56f9 is composed of 30.6% red, 33.7%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.7% cyan, 65.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 237.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 64.1%. #4e56f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cacff with #0000f3.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#4e56f9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e56f9 has RGB values of R:78, G:86,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 5134073.

Shades and Tints of #4e56f9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00010d is the darkest color, while #f9f9ff is the lightest one.
